update to afl 1.56b

This commit is contained in:
jsg 2015-03-16 01:59:27 +00:00
parent 1fec1efb56
commit c5af4398cf
4 changed files with 127 additions and 25 deletions

View File

@ -1,9 +1,9 @@
# $OpenBSD: Makefile,v 1.7 2015/01/12 11:54:47 jsg Exp $
# $OpenBSD: Makefile,v 1.8 2015/03/16 01:59:27 jsg Exp $
ONLY_FOR_ARCHS= i386 amd64
COMMENT= instrumented fuzzer
DISTNAME= afl-1.11b
DISTNAME= afl-1.56b
EXTRACT_SUFX= .tgz
CATEGORIES= devel

View File

@ -1,2 +1,2 @@
SHA256 (afl-1.11b.tgz) = 0iW71bdvNFXNwgSGHzYPxvswFEZLvivNLObkDa/p8kY=
SIZE (afl-1.11b.tgz) = 728339
SHA256 (afl-1.56b.tgz) = BGrrF2gxYiPEkTCxaiMSZRHPrzvgX9HngSECyXxqT9k=
SIZE (afl-1.56b.tgz) = 781788

View File

@ -1,7 +1,7 @@
$OpenBSD: patch-Makefile,v 1.4 2014/12/15 14:13:59 jsg Exp $
--- Makefile.orig Mon Dec 15 11:14:03 2014
+++ Makefile Tue Dec 16 00:22:16 2014
@@ -18,7 +18,7 @@ VERSION = 0.90b
$OpenBSD: patch-Makefile,v 1.5 2015/03/16 01:59:27 jsg Exp $
--- Makefile.orig Thu Jan 29 16:31:24 2015
+++ Makefile Thu Jan 29 19:30:51 2015
@@ -18,7 +18,7 @@ VERSION = 1.34b
PREFIX ?= /usr/local
BIN_PATH = $(PREFIX)/bin

View File

@ -1,11 +1,15 @@
@comment $OpenBSD: PLIST,v 1.5 2015/01/12 11:54:47 jsg Exp $
@comment $OpenBSD: PLIST,v 1.6 2015/03/16 01:59:27 jsg Exp $
bin/afl-clang
bin/afl-clang++
bin/afl-cmin
@bin bin/afl-fuzz
bin/afl-g++
@bin bin/afl-gcc
@bin bin/afl-gotcpu
bin/afl-plot
@bin bin/afl-showmap
@bin bin/afl-tmin
bin/afl-whatsup
libexec/afl/
@bin libexec/afl/afl-as
libexec/afl/as
@ -37,6 +41,102 @@ share/afl/testcases/_extras/jpeg/section_ffdd
share/afl/testcases/_extras/jpeg/section_ffe0
share/afl/testcases/_extras/jpeg/section_ffe1
share/afl/testcases/_extras/jpeg/section_fffe
share/afl/testcases/_extras/js/
share/afl/testcases/_extras/js/keyword_arguments
share/afl/testcases/_extras/js/keyword_break
share/afl/testcases/_extras/js/keyword_case
share/afl/testcases/_extras/js/keyword_catch
share/afl/testcases/_extras/js/keyword_const
share/afl/testcases/_extras/js/keyword_continue
share/afl/testcases/_extras/js/keyword_debugger
share/afl/testcases/_extras/js/keyword_decodeURI
share/afl/testcases/_extras/js/keyword_default
share/afl/testcases/_extras/js/keyword_delete
share/afl/testcases/_extras/js/keyword_do
share/afl/testcases/_extras/js/keyword_else
share/afl/testcases/_extras/js/keyword_escape
share/afl/testcases/_extras/js/keyword_eval
share/afl/testcases/_extras/js/keyword_export
share/afl/testcases/_extras/js/keyword_finally
share/afl/testcases/_extras/js/keyword_for
share/afl/testcases/_extras/js/keyword_function
share/afl/testcases/_extras/js/keyword_if
share/afl/testcases/_extras/js/keyword_in
share/afl/testcases/_extras/js/keyword_instanceof
share/afl/testcases/_extras/js/keyword_isNaN
share/afl/testcases/_extras/js/keyword_let
share/afl/testcases/_extras/js/keyword_new
share/afl/testcases/_extras/js/keyword_parseInt
share/afl/testcases/_extras/js/keyword_return
share/afl/testcases/_extras/js/keyword_switch
share/afl/testcases/_extras/js/keyword_this
share/afl/testcases/_extras/js/keyword_throw
share/afl/testcases/_extras/js/keyword_try
share/afl/testcases/_extras/js/keyword_typeof
share/afl/testcases/_extras/js/keyword_var
share/afl/testcases/_extras/js/keyword_void
share/afl/testcases/_extras/js/keyword_while
share/afl/testcases/_extras/js/keyword_with
share/afl/testcases/_extras/js/misc_1
share/afl/testcases/_extras/js/misc_a
share/afl/testcases/_extras/js/misc_array
share/afl/testcases/_extras/js/misc_assign
share/afl/testcases/_extras/js/misc_code_block
share/afl/testcases/_extras/js/misc_colon_num
share/afl/testcases/_extras/js/misc_colon_string
share/afl/testcases/_extras/js/misc_comma
share/afl/testcases/_extras/js/misc_comment_block
share/afl/testcases/_extras/js/misc_comment_line
share/afl/testcases/_extras/js/misc_cond
share/afl/testcases/_extras/js/misc_dec
share/afl/testcases/_extras/js/misc_div
share/afl/testcases/_extras/js/misc_equals
share/afl/testcases/_extras/js/misc_fn
share/afl/testcases/_extras/js/misc_identical
share/afl/testcases/_extras/js/misc_inc
share/afl/testcases/_extras/js/misc_minus
share/afl/testcases/_extras/js/misc_modulo
share/afl/testcases/_extras/js/misc_parentheses
share/afl/testcases/_extras/js/misc_parentheses_1
share/afl/testcases/_extras/js/misc_parentheses_1x4
share/afl/testcases/_extras/js/misc_parentheses_a
share/afl/testcases/_extras/js/misc_period
share/afl/testcases/_extras/js/misc_plus
share/afl/testcases/_extras/js/misc_plus_assign
share/afl/testcases/_extras/js/misc_regex
share/afl/testcases/_extras/js/misc_rol
share/afl/testcases/_extras/js/misc_semicolon
share/afl/testcases/_extras/js/misc_serialized_object
share/afl/testcases/_extras/js/misc_string
share/afl/testcases/_extras/js/misc_unicode
share/afl/testcases/_extras/js/object_Array
share/afl/testcases/_extras/js/object_Boolean
share/afl/testcases/_extras/js/object_Date
share/afl/testcases/_extras/js/object_Function
share/afl/testcases/_extras/js/object_Infinity
share/afl/testcases/_extras/js/object_Int8Array
share/afl/testcases/_extras/js/object_Math
share/afl/testcases/_extras/js/object_NaN
share/afl/testcases/_extras/js/object_Number
share/afl/testcases/_extras/js/object_Object
share/afl/testcases/_extras/js/object_RegExp
share/afl/testcases/_extras/js/object_String
share/afl/testcases/_extras/js/object_Symbol
share/afl/testcases/_extras/js/object_false
share/afl/testcases/_extras/js/object_null
share/afl/testcases/_extras/js/object_true
share/afl/testcases/_extras/js/prop_charAt
share/afl/testcases/_extras/js/prop_concat
share/afl/testcases/_extras/js/prop_constructor
share/afl/testcases/_extras/js/prop_destructor
share/afl/testcases/_extras/js/prop_length
share/afl/testcases/_extras/js/prop_match
share/afl/testcases/_extras/js/prop_proto
share/afl/testcases/_extras/js/prop_prototype
share/afl/testcases/_extras/js/prop_slice
share/afl/testcases/_extras/js/prop_toCode
share/afl/testcases/_extras/js/prop_toString
share/afl/testcases/_extras/js/prop_valueOf
share/afl/testcases/_extras/png/
share/afl/testcases/_extras/png/header_png
share/afl/testcases/_extras/png/section_IDAT
@ -458,7 +558,7 @@ share/afl/testcases/archives/common/cpio/small_archive.cpio
share/afl/testcases/archives/common/gzip/
share/afl/testcases/archives/common/gzip/small_archive.gz
share/afl/testcases/archives/common/lzo/
share/afl/testcases/archives/common/lzo/small_achive.lzo
share/afl/testcases/archives/common/lzo/small_archive.lzo
share/afl/testcases/archives/common/rar/
share/afl/testcases/archives/common/rar/small_archive.rar
share/afl/testcases/archives/common/tar/
@ -484,33 +584,34 @@ share/afl/testcases/archives/exotic/zoo/
share/afl/testcases/archives/exotic/zoo/small_archive.zoo
share/afl/testcases/images/
share/afl/testcases/images/bmp/
share/afl/testcases/images/bmp/hello_kitty.bmp
share/afl/testcases/images/bmp/not_kitty.bmp
share/afl/testcases/images/gif/
share/afl/testcases/images/gif/hello_kitty.gif
share/afl/testcases/images/gif/not_kitty.gif
share/afl/testcases/images/ico/
share/afl/testcases/images/ico/hello_kitty.ico
share/afl/testcases/images/ico/not_kitty.ico
share/afl/testcases/images/jp2/
share/afl/testcases/images/jp2/hello_kitty.jp2
share/afl/testcases/images/jp2/not_kitty.jp2
share/afl/testcases/images/jpeg/
share/afl/testcases/images/jpeg/hello_kitty.jpg
share/afl/testcases/images/jpeg/not_kitty.jpg
share/afl/testcases/images/jxr/
share/afl/testcases/images/jxr/hello_kitty.jxr
share/afl/testcases/images/jxr/not_kitty.jxr
share/afl/testcases/images/png/
share/afl/testcases/images/png/hello_kitty.png
share/afl/testcases/images/png/hello_kitty_alpha.png
share/afl/testcases/images/png/hello_kitty_gamma.png
share/afl/testcases/images/png/hello_kitty_icc.png
share/afl/testcases/images/png/hello_kitty_rle.png
share/afl/testcases/images/png/not_kitty.png
share/afl/testcases/images/png/not_kitty_alpha.png
share/afl/testcases/images/png/not_kitty_gamma.png
share/afl/testcases/images/png/not_kitty_icc.png
share/afl/testcases/images/tiff/
share/afl/testcases/images/tiff/hello_kitty.tif
share/afl/testcases/images/tiff/not_kitty.tiff
share/afl/testcases/images/webp/
share/afl/testcases/images/webp/hello_kitty_lossless.webp
share/afl/testcases/images/webp/not_kitty.webp
share/afl/testcases/multimedia/
share/afl/testcases/multimedia/h264/
share/afl/testcases/multimedia/h264/small_movie.mp4
share/afl/testcases/others/
share/afl/testcases/others/elf/
share/afl/testcases/others/elf/small_exec.elf
share/afl/testcases/others/js/
share/afl/testcases/others/js/small_script.js
share/afl/testcases/others/pcap/
share/afl/testcases/others/pcap/small_capture.pcap
share/afl/testcases/others/pdf/
@ -527,10 +628,11 @@ share/afl/testcases/testcases_readme.txt
share/doc/afl/
share/doc/afl/ChangeLog
share/doc/afl/README
share/doc/afl/current_todo.txt
share/doc/afl/env_variables.txt
share/doc/afl/historical_notes.txt
share/doc/afl/notes_for_asan.txt
share/doc/afl/parallel_fuzzing.txt
share/doc/afl/perf_tips.txt
share/doc/afl/related_work.txt
share/doc/afl/sister_projects.txt
share/doc/afl/status_screen.txt
share/doc/afl/technical_details.txt